No. 1 in the Nation for Points, "AB" O'Toole Leads Riverhawks in 20-17 Win Over Dragons

The Details

            Final Score: Riverhawks 20, Howard Community College Dragons 17

            Updated Records: AACC 7-3 overall, 5-1 conference. Dragons 4-3 overall, 3-3 conference

            Location: Dragons Athletic Complex – Columbia, MD

Game Notes

            The Riverhawk women's lacrosse team picked up another Regional (Region XX) and Conference (MD JUCO) win this past Thursday evening (4/12), defeating the No. 5 ranked team in the nation, Howard Community College Dragons, 20-17. Listed at the No. 3 spot, the Riverhawks are behind (1) Monroe Community College and (2) Harford Community College.

            The game kicked off with a draw control won by the Riverhawks, picked up by Caitlyn Shriver (Cat) (Pasadena, MD/Northeast) to allow Madeline Szanyi (Mayo, MD/South River) to find the net and give AACC the early, 1-0, lead just 43 seconds in.

            The Dragons would respond a few minutes later to tie the game and put themselves on the board, but the Riverhawks would begin to build their momentum and net 5 unanswered goals against the Dragons.

            Shriver, Sofia Michael (Crofton, MD/Arundel), and Emily Kane (Baltimore, MD/Archbishop Spalding) would all contribute a goal to the now, 6-1, Riverhawk advantage – with assists credited to Szanyi and Mariah Scott (Severna Park, MD/Severna Park), while Alyssa Baronella-O'Toole (Severn, MD/Old Mill) or more commonly known as "AB" would score 2 on the 5-goal rally for AACC.

            Howard would string a couple goals together in their attempt to diminish the 5-goal deficit but were forcefully answered with another 5-goal response from the Riverhawks. AB would contribute 3 goals this time, as Michael would finish off an assist from Scott, and Shriver would finish off an assist from Angelina Horan (Lina) (Lothian, MD/Calverton). With each team scoring once more before the half, (Michael assisted by MacKenzie Schwartz for AACC) the Riverhawks would lead 12-4 over the Dragons.

            Second half play would show a drastic change for the Dragons, seemingly catching the Riverhawks off-guard, as they were able to net 3 goals in the opening minutes. Shriver would be first to break the Dragon scoring, as Schwartz would record another assist, and AB would continue to be relentless on offense – scoring in response against 2 of Howard's goals.

            The Dragons would make valiant efforts in the second half, finishing with 13 goals for the second half, but it would not be enough to compete with late Riverhawk goals by Michael, Lina Horan, Szanyi, and AB as AACC would close out the win at 20-17.

            AB O'Toole is currently ranked No. 1 in the Nation for overall points, and No. 2 in the Nation for goals. Also high up in the rankings is Szanyi ranked No. 2 in the nation for assists and 4th for overall points, and Lina Horan ranked 4th for assists.

Up Next

            The Riverhawks still have some tough competition left on their schedule with Regional and National tournaments just around the corner. Their next match-up is scheduled for Tuesday April 17th – against the Fighting Owls of Harford Community College. The Riverhawks previously faced the Fighting Owls, losing, 19-18, in a heart-breaking last second goal, scored by Harford. The rematch will be hosted by the Riverhawks at Siegert Stadium of the Anne Arundel Community College Campus in Arnold, MD starting at 5:00 pm.
